suny Suffolk 2023 fall program

Starting this forum for those applying to Suffolk community college for fall 2023. Feel free to send encouraging words, share TEAS scores, and any information from the admissions department. The deadline to apply was January 15, 2023.

I scored 82 on my TEAS with a total rubric score of 81. I am still nervous, last year the admissions office told me they only looked at those who scored advanced on TEAS which is an 80.
